The vertically oriented movable control surface used to yaw the aircraft. Movable control surface, attached to trailing-edge of fin, to control aircraft movement in yaw. The movable part of a vertical airfoil which controls the YAW of an aircraft; the fixed part being the FIN. A control surface on the trailing edge of the vertical part of the tail that is used to make the aircraft yaw. The rudder is controlled by rudder pedals. Pushing the left rudder pedal will tilt the rudder to the left.
